Empowering Women in STEM: Principal Scientist Rachel McCarthy Featured in Student STEAM Journal
As part of Tetrad Discovery’s dedicated commitment to supporting female representation and leadership across the commercial life sciences, Principal Scientist Rachel McCarthy was honoured to contribute to STEAM, an investigative student journal produced by Dover Grammar School for Girls.
The grassroots initiative connected ambitious regional students with established female scientists to map out career trajectories, navigate the realities of commercial R&D, and highlight the critical importance of gender parity in modern laboratories.
During the discussion, Rachel unpacked her own career path into pharmacology and bio-analysis, providing actionable advice for young women evaluating advanced STEM degrees and commercial R&D pipelines.
